
Google Cloud CEO Thomas Kurian said Alphabet (NASDAQ:GOOG) is seeing accelerating enterprise demand for its cloud infrastructure, artificial-intelligence products and cybersecurity offerings, citing growth in customer additions, large contracts and cross-selling across its product portfolio.
Speaking at a company conference, Kurian said Google Cloud has more than 17 product lines with annual revenue above $1 billion. He said new-customer acquisition has grown more than twofold year over year, while deals exceeding $100 million have increased more than twofold both quarter over quarter and year over year.
Integrated AI Stack
Kurian emphasized Google Cloud’s strategy of offering first-party products across the technology stack, including its own tensor processing units, or TPUs; NVIDIA GPUs; Arm-based processors; Gemini models; data-management tools; security products; and enterprise applications such as Workspace.
“Some people buy us for silicon, some people use our models, some people use our data platforms,” Kurian said, describing a business model designed to capture revenue through multiple channels as AI monetization evolves.
He said the company offers what it characterizes as 2.7 times better price performance for AI training, 80% better price performance for inference and 30% better price performance for CPUs. Kurian attributed the economics to Google Cloud’s ability to co-design technology across the stack.
Google Cloud’s accelerator business, including TPUs, is more than twice the size of the next-largest hyperscaler’s TPU business, Kurian said. He added that aggregate payback on AI servers is less than two years, while payback on Google’s own silicon is roughly half that period. Most infrastructure contracts are long-term commitments of about five years, he said.
Gemini Enterprise Adoption
Kurian said Google Cloud’s Gemini Enterprise platform is used by more than 90% of the Fortune 100 and by thousands of smaller businesses. The platform is designed to help companies deploy AI agents that can analyze company data, execute workflows, generate content and assist with security tasks.
According to Kurian, 80% of Google Cloud customers use its AI products. Customers using AI use 1.8 times as many Google Cloud products as those that do not, he said, while the company estimates that the five-year lifetime value of a cloud customer using its Gemini portfolio is 1.5 times higher.
Kurian cited use cases including Signal Iduna’s claims and underwriting analysis, PepsiCo’s supply-and-demand planning, and Macy’s retail-commerce activities. He also described Citigroup’s work on a Gemini Enterprise-based wealth-adviser platform that combines an AI avatar, financial-data analysis, security tools and infrastructure designed for real-time streaming.
Google Cloud differentiates Gemini Enterprise by enabling customers to select different AI models for different tasks, rather than relying on a single model, Kurian said. He argued that using multiple models can be particularly important in cybersecurity, where different models may identify different vulnerabilities.
Cybersecurity and Infrastructure Models
Kurian said Google Cloud’s acquisition of Wiz was driven by the growing ability of AI systems to understand software code and system configurations, potentially making them more effective at finding vulnerabilities.
Wiz helps organizations identify applications, assess risk, prioritize systems for review and find vulnerabilities, he said. Google Cloud has also developed a product called CodeMender with Wiz to repair code and test whether vulnerabilities have been addressed.
“You can only defend a threat from an AI model by using a combination of a security platform and an AI system,” Kurian said. He said more than 90% of the Fortune 100 use Google Cloud’s cyber-defense tools.
On infrastructure deployment, Kurian said Google Cloud offers TPU systems through cloud subscriptions, capital purchases for customer data centers and neocloud offerings. He said the company has established a neocloud with Blackstone.
Providing systems in customer data centers can be important for high-performance computing and capital-markets customers that need infrastructure close to large existing data sets or trading venues, Kurian said. Hardware sales can also reduce Google Cloud’s need to fund data-center space and power for those deployments, he added.
Partner and Industry Focus
Kurian said Google Cloud is using forward-deployed engineers to work with major customers on industry-specific AI applications, build reusable implementation tools, and develop training and certification programs for partners. He said the company recently announced an agreement with Accenture to build a Gemini Enterprise business group.
Going forward, Google Cloud is concentrating its partnership strategy on eight industries, systems integrators and AI specialists, and data providers. In financial markets, Kurian cited data providers including Bloomberg, FactSet and MSCI as examples of firms whose information is available on Google Cloud’s platform for AI-driven analysis.
About Alphabet (NASDAQ:GOOG)
Alphabet Inc (NASDAQ: GOOG) is a multinational technology holding company headquartered in Mountain View, California. Formed in 2015 through a corporate restructuring of Google, Alphabet serves as the parent to Google LLC and a portfolio of businesses collectively known as “Other Bets.” Google was originally founded in 1998 by Larry Page and Sergey Brin; Alphabet is led by CEO Sundar Pichai, who oversees Google and the broader company while the founders remain prominent shareholders and influential figures in the company’s history.
Alphabet’s core business centers on internet search and advertising, with Google Search and the company’s ad platforms (including Google Ads and AdSense) generating the majority of revenue by connecting advertisers with consumers worldwide.
